North Korea is now on Twitter.   AP reports you can now follow hundreds of the agency's English-language stories under the username "kcna_dprk", acronyms for Pyongyang's state Korean Central News Agency; however, it is unlikely that the agency itself is responsible for all of the twittering since the regime probits its people, nearly all 24 million, from having Internet access.

"kcna_dprk" has more than 2,800 followers.
